Transaction ee2e970cec34136ab0217ee33c6e4cc84b2d18d2bde17909463a552a66bd7690

1 Input
2 Outputs
  • ee2e970cec34136ab0217ee33c6e4cc84b2d18d2bde17909463a552a66bd7690:0
  • value  664117048
    address  3BkL3BHJpdjw7MRH6kj1jzLfBqFBKPAeLg
  • ee2e970cec34136ab0217ee33c6e4cc84b2d18d2bde17909463a552a66bd7690:1
  • value  5935609
    address  1HU8x2KHQNbh1Sy4Pqa95rsWPoZ16k1L5K